Agricultural Engineers: With a 12% share in the food security sector, agricultural engineers focus on improving farming efficiency and sustainability by integrating technology into farming systems. The UK government and agricultural organizations drive the demand for these professionals, striving to enhance the country's food production capabilities and meet environmental goals. 2. Food Scientists: Holding a 20% share, food scientists work on food safety, preservation, and nutrition. Their expertise is vital to ensuring the quality and wholesomeness of food products in the mass market. The food manufacturing industry, research institutions, and public health organizations are the primary employers of food scientists. 3. Policy Analysts (Food Security): With an 18% share, policy analysts in food security contribute to shaping government policies and regulations. They analyze data, trends, and issues related to food security and make recommendations to address challenges and improve food systems. Government departments, NGOs, and international organizations employ these professionals. 4. Supply Chain Managers: Representing 25% of the job market, supply chain managers oversee the movement of goods within food systems. They are responsible for maintaining efficient and cost-effective supply chains, ensuring the timely delivery of food products to consumers. These professionals can find opportunities in food production, logistics, and retail companies. 5. Data Analysts (Agriculture/Food): With a 25% share, data analysts work with agricultural and food data to provide insights and support decision-making. Their expertise is essential for improving food production, reducing waste, and monitoring food quality. These professionals can find employment in various sectors, including agriculture, food manufacturing, and research institutions.
